Chapter One: The Urban Apiary: A New Frontier
The persistent drone of a honeybee, a sound long synonymous with verdant pastures and sun-drenched orchards, is now increasingly a soundtrack to city life. The perception of bees as exclusively rural inhabitants is, in many ways, an outdated notion, a lingering echo from a time when our urban centers were considered biological wastelands. Today, a different reality is taking hold: the city is proving to be a surprising, even flourishing, haven for honeybees. This transformation marks the emergence of the urban apiary as a new frontier, challenging our preconceived notions of where nature belongs and revealing the astonishing adaptability of these vital pollinators.
For centuries, beekeeping was a practice inextricably linked to agricultural landscapes. Hives dotted farm fields, their inhabitants diligently pollinating crops and producing honey from the nectar of wildflowers and cultivated blossoms. The idea of a bustling metropolis, with its concrete canyons, exhaust fumes, and ceaseless human activity, seemed utterly inhospitable to these delicate insects. Yet, a quiet revolution has been brewing, driven by both a growing awareness of declining bee populations in rural areas and the pioneering spirit of urban enthusiasts. Beekeepers, often initially skeptical themselves, began to experiment, placing hives on rooftops, in community gardens, and even on balconies, only to discover a remarkable truth: city bees can not only survive but thrive.
The initial skepticism surrounding urban beekeeping wasn't entirely unfounded. The sheer density of human habitation, the seemingly limited green spaces, and the pervasive presence of pollution all presented formidable challenges. Traditional ecological models suggested that biodiversity would plummet in such environments, leaving little room for a species as dependent on floral resources as the honeybee. However, these models, while valuable in many contexts, failed to account for the unique ecological mosaic that cities present. The urban landscape, it turns out, is not a monolithic entity but a patchwork of diverse microhabitats, each offering its own set of resources and challenges.
Consider the rooftop apiary, a quintessential symbol of this new frontier. High above the din of traffic, with panoramic views of the urban sprawl, these hives often experience cleaner air and a surprising abundance of pollen and nectar. The elevation can offer a degree of protection from ground-level disturbances and predators. What might appear from the street to be an ecological void, from a bee's perspective, can be a veritable smorgasbord, drawing sustenance from park trees, balcony planters, community gardens, and even wildflowers pushing through cracks in the pavement. The very structure of the city, with its varied elevations and distinct zones, inadvertently creates a complex and often resource-rich environment for bees.

The challenges, of course, are still present. Navigating the legalities of urban beekeeping, managing potential conflicts with residents, and addressing the unique health concerns of city bees all require careful consideration. The urban environment, while offering diverse floral resources, also presents stressors such as pesticide use in private gardens, the prevalence of impervious surfaces, and the ever-present threat of vehicular collisions. These are not insurmountable obstacles, but rather aspects that demand innovative solutions and a nuanced understanding of urban ecology. The urban apiary is a work in progress, constantly evolving as beekeepers and researchers learn more about the intricacies of bee life in the city.
The rise of the urban apiary also has profound implications for scientific research. City hives offer a unique opportunity to study bee behavior, foraging patterns, and health in an environment drastically different from traditional rural settings. Researchers can compare the diets of urban bees to their rural counterparts, analyze the chemical composition of urban honey for insights into environmental contaminants, and track the genetic diversity of urban bee populations. This wealth of data is crucial for understanding how bees adapt to anthropogenic landscapes and for developing strategies to support their long-term health and survival in an increasingly urbanized world. The city, once considered an ecological blind spot, is now becoming a vital laboratory for entomologists and ecologists.
